Botswana Teachers Union (BTU) wants an immediate return to school sport after the Ministry of Basic Education (MoBE) suspended activities in 2020 citing costs.

The ministry was struggling to pay participation fees as the budget stood at P2 million annually against a yearly cost of around P60 million. In 2020, government paid teachers arrears of P32 million accrued from 2019.

BTU publicity secretary, Zweli Tupane said to avoid overtime payment issues, government could apply a committed allowance for all teachers.
